STEELE
STEELE is a Texas gas lease in Harrison County, Railroad Commission district 06, operated by Winchester Production Company. It has 1 wellbore on file with the Commission. Reported production runs from October 1999 to October 2008, totalling 69,975 thousand cubic feet. The lease is not currently producing. Its strongest month on the record we hold was November 1999, at 14,142 thousand cubic feet.
